Former Brazil and Barcelona forward Ronaldinho ran rings around his inmates, scoring six goals in a soccer game in the Paraguayan prison he has been held in.

CAPE TOWN – While the world grapples with the outbreak of the coronavirus, Brazilian superstar Ronaldinho is enjoying himself in a Paraguayan prison.

The former Barcelona and AC Milan attacker was arrested in Paraguay last week after attemtping to enter the country with a fake visa. But, instead of moping about, Ronaldinho, who was known to play the game with a smile on his face, was running rings around his fellow inmates in a prison game, finishing the match with an impressive haul of six goals in an 11-2 win for his side.

According to a report in Paraguay newspaper Hoy, Ronaldinho was talking to a prison official when when inmates saw him and encouraged him to join in.
